The Other Side of Preparation
by Charles R. Swindoll

John 14

We have been focusing on our need to prepare---whether it's our meals or our plans or our minds or our hearts---the emphasis has remained on us.

Let's switch things around and look at the other side of preparation. Let's think about theLord's preparation. Do you realize that one factor is a major reason Jesus left the earth and went back to heaven? Have you ever thought about that?

We know this is true because of what He explained to His disciples during their last supper together. Take note of what He told them.

"Do not let your heart be troubled; believe in God, believe also in Me. In My Father's house are many dwelling places; if it were not so, I would have told you; for I go to prepare a place for you. If I go and prepare a place for you, I will come again and receive you to Myself, that where I am, there you may be also." (John 14:1-3)

Not once but twice He mentioned that He was returning to the Father's house (heaven) to "prepare a place" for those who believe in Him. Not very much is said about this, unfortunately, so we tend to forget it or ignore it. But according to Jesus's own words, one of His top priorities after returning to heaven has to do with preparation.

Stop and think. If that represents a major part of His activity during all these centuries, it must be some kind of place He's preparing.

Indeed it is!
